The openingWhy this idea is overlooked
People assume a STEM center means inventing your own curriculum, sourcing your own robots, and figuring out safety and marketing from scratch. The franchise route (brands like Engineering For Kids, iCode, and Club SciKidz) hands you a proven curriculum, kit list, and operations playbook in exchange for a fee and royalties, which shortens the learning curve. It is overlooked because prospective owners either do not know these franchises exist or assume franchising is only for food, when the report shows a STEM franchise typically opens for about $63,000 to $76,000, in the same ballpark as an independent center but with the brand and system included.
